Sale Leaseback-Peddling Prosecution Ends Up With 6-Months House Arrest For One; Sentencing For Another Delayed Pending Evaluation Of Snitch’s Help

Written by Administrator on December 29th, 2011

In Concord, New Hampshire, The Nashua Telegraph reports:A former Nashua man’s sentencing on federal mail fraud charges for stripping equity from troubled homeowners facing foreclosure has been postponed again. Walter Bressler, now of Frisco, Texas, will be sentenced on federal mail fraud charges March 12. Bressler has pleaded guilty to the charges and was supposed to be sentenced Dec. 5,
